Apple’s annual Worldwide Developers Conference (WWDC) began today in San Jose, California, and the organizers behind the event welcomed attendees with a zany video. The intro visual, entitled “Appocalypse,” depicts a world without apps. Global mayhem and madness ensue after a new hire pulls the plug on an app store server inside of Apple’s data center. Apple shared the visual on YouTube after premiering it at WWDC. The tech giant added a simple description to the video which read, “Ever wonder what life would be like if all our apps suddenly disappeared? Enter the Appocalypse.”
